Question My site automatically resizes to 125%, fix plz!

My site is beautiful all small and looks great in the preview. Even after I upload all the html and pictures to my host it looks fine. Everythings fine from my comp. But if I open my site up from another computer, the page looks like it's at 125% size. Plus it's no longer centered. I've tried it with at least 3 different computers and multiple browsers. They all say it's 100% but it's very obviously bigger. How do I fix this? I'd even resize every page one by one, if I have to.

Default Re: My site automatically resizes to 125%, fix plz!

Are you building in Blue Voda??

If you are, you should consider setting your page widths to '800 - the length can vary ... and this also means resizing any elements on the pages, images, graphics, text, etc., to remain within the '800 width guidelines. Begin your page tight to the very top and left of your screen, lock at '800 width and this should fix your problem ...

No actually, it won't shrink, it you set it to 1200 wide, you will have sideways scroll ....

Can you post your link so we can have a look ....

Most people build with the '800 width and then that way, it avoids having sideways scroll on anyones computer.

If you are building in '800 width, perhaps there is a picture or something that is outside of that width, the page will automatically adjust to accommodate that when published ...

You would need to republish your pages, and click refresh to show your changes .....
